Effect of Accelerated Rehabilitation with Anti-Gravity Treadmill Exercise on Ankle Joint Function After Surgery of Modified Brostrom Operation in Chronic Ankle Instability Patients

Abstract

The purpose of this study was to investigate the effect of 6 weeks' accelerated rehabilitation with anti-gravity treadmill exercise on VAS, ROM, isokinetic myofunction, and dynamic stability after surgery of modified brostrom operation in chronic ankle instability patients. The subjects of this study were 12 chronic ankle instability patients who underwent modified Brostrom operation(MBO) by the same doctor. 6 weeks' accelerated rehabilitation program is scheduled to perform for 60min, everyday, and also anti-gravity program performed for 15~30min, everyday. The visual analog scale(VSA) and significantly decreased(p<.001) and ROM in all of dorsal flexion, plantar flexion, inversion and eversion significantly increased(p<.05) after 6 weeks' accelerated rehabilitation with anti-gravity treadmill exercise. Both inversion and eversion peak torque at $60^{\circ}/sec$(p<.001, p<.01) and at $180^{\circ}/sec$(p<.001) significantly increased after 6 weeks' accelerated rehabilitation with anti-gravity treadmill exercise respectively. In muscle defect, although inversion(p<.01) and eversion(p<.001) at $60^{\circ}/sec$ and inversion(p<.01) at $180^{\circ}/sec$ significantly decreased, eversion at $180^{\circ}/sec$ tended to decrease but did not change significantly after 6 weeks' accelerated rehabilitation with anti-gravity treadmill exercise. The dynamic stability significantly increased after 6 weeks' accelerated rehabilitation with anti-gravity treadmill exercise(p<.001). These results suggest that 6 weeks' accelerated rehabilitation with anti-gravity treadmill exercise has positive effect of VAS, ROM, isokinetic myofunction, and dynamic stability after surgery of modified brostrom operation in chronic ankle instability patients. Therefore, we consider that the accelerated rehabilitation with anti-gravity treadmill exercise, which is safely and fast method, has effect on more faster recovery of ankle stability, play ground and normal daily activities.
